#2b1b46 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2b1b46 is composed of 16.9% red, 10.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.6%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 262.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.3% and a lightness of 19%. #2b1b46 color hex could be obtained by blending #56368c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#2b1b46
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08050d is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2b1b46
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#302e33 is the less saturated color, while #240160 is the most saturated one.
